Java checking the return code

hi
i have a file, i am reading line by line and checking a line contains a string ,

`grep "Change state" $LINE`
if [ "$?" -eq 0 ]
then
echo "The line contains---"
else
echo "The line does not contains---"


i need to check the return code , but i am getting an error

Parameter of grep is filename not the line, you can give like

echo $LINE |grep -q "Change state"
if [ "$?" -eq 0 ]
then
echo "The line contains---"
else
echo "The line does not contains---"
